TOP STORY

Barcelona boss Ernesto Valverde was pleased by the character his team showed to come from behind and win at Rayo Vallecano.

The Spanish champions stunned their hosts with two late goals as they claimed a 3-2 victory to extend their lead at the top of La Liga.

Barcelona took an early lead through Luis Suarez but looked to be heading for defeat when efforts from Jose Pozo and Alvaro Garcia either side of half-time turned the game on its head.

Ousmane Dembele equalised with three minutes remaining and then Suarez got his second goal of the game in the final minute to seal a dramatic comeback.

FOOTBALL

Santiago Solari’s first La Liga game in charge of Real Madrid ended in a 2-0 victory against Real Valladolid at the Bernabeu but they were made to wait for their win.

Solari’s side finally made the breakthrough in the 83rd minute through Kiko’s own goal before captain Sergio Ramos scored from the penalty spot two minutes from time.

It was Real Madrid’s first win in six league matches and halted a three-game losing run in the competition.

In other results from last night, Liverpool were held to a 1-1 draw at Arsenal, Manchester United sealed a late win over Bournemouth and Tottenham ran out 3-2 winners at Wolves.

CRICKET

The series might already be decided but there will no loss in the competitive edge when Pakistan and New Zealand meet in the final T20 at Dubai today.

Sarfraz Ahmed’s men sealed their 11th straight T20I series win on the bounce when they beat the Kiwis by six wickets on Friday to take an unassailable 2-0 lead in the series.
